花旗:ASM太平洋(0522.HK)中国产能料受挫 削目标价至124港元
花旗发表研究报告表示,新冠疫情爆发将影响ASM太平洋(0522.HK)在内地工厂的生产情况,估计需待今年下半年到明年上半年才逐渐恢复正常,因此大削目标价20.51%,由156港元下调至124港元,维持“买入”评级。
花旗指,ASM太平洋预计今年首季将损失在中国约三分之一的产能,故下调该公司今、明两年盈利预测各32%及37%。尽管公司短期会受到影响,但仍建议投资者考虑其长期的增长前景。
